
Roles and responsibilities in model governance refer to the defined duties and accountabilities assigned to individuals and teams involved in the development, deployment, and monitoring of machine learning models. This includes model developers, validators, risk managers, and business owners, each ensuring compliance with policies, ethical standards, and regulatory requirements. Clear delineation of roles helps manage risks, maintain model quality, and support transparency throughout the model lifecycle.

What is model governance in machine learning?
A framework of policies and controls that ensure models are developed, deployed, and monitored responsibly, with clear accountability and risk management.
Who are the key roles involved in model governance?
Model developers design and code models; validators independently review quality and compliance; risk managers assess and monitor model risk; business owners define objectives and oversee deployment.
What does a model validator do?
Independently assesses model quality, data integrity, methodology, fairness, robustness, and documentation, and provides the go/no-go sign-off before deployment.
What are the responsibilities of risk managers in model governance?
Identify, quantify, and monitor model risk; ensure regulatory and internal policy compliance; set risk controls, monitor performance over time, and report findings.
What is the role of business owners in model governance?
Define the business problem and success metrics, approve deployment, monitor real-world impact, and ensure the model aligns with strategic objectives and stakeholders.
